About Cyber Security

An unfortunate recent technological truth is that it is not a matter of if you will be compromised, but when. Maintaining a strong defence in the world of Cyber Security is vital. Our actions as individuals or lack thereof are often the weakest link and primary reason for a breach to occur. All of us play a significant role, and we are the first line of defence for ourselves and our organizations.

Today’s Cyber criminals target employees to infiltrate organizations, relying on their ability to exploit curiosity, error, and even greed. Many employees are totally unprepared to identify suspicious or malicious content, putting themselves and the organizations they represent at risk. Criminals often utilize social engineering tactics to compromise employees and abuse their trust. They do so at all levels of an organization, therefore no one is immune to a potential breach.

The more everyone is educated on how to protect themselves, the better we can protect against a breach into our organizations or even into our own personal information.
